Description: MiniDLNA is a free, open source media server software designed for streaming audio, video, and images to renderers like smart TVs, gaming consoles, and media players. It scans media files on a computer and makes them available over a home network.

Description: TVersity is a DLNA media server software for Windows that allows users to stream digital media content from their computer to devices like smart TVs, game consoles, mobile devices and more on their local network.
